Helena's Social Supremacy satire lampoons Daly and capital decision

A Montana satirical piece attacks Marcus Daly and Anaconda social life, arguing Helena should be capital. It mocks Daly as unsophisticated, cites his supposed neglect of manners, and extols Helena for etiquette, fashion, and social preeminence with a long list of exaggerated charges and punchy contrasts.

Bryan Nominated by Nebraska Democrats for U.S. Senate

The Nebraska Democratic convention nominated William J Bryan for United States senator amid a clash with free silver and administration factions. The platform urged free and unlimited coinage and denounced monopolies while endorsing John G. Carlisle’s 1888 silver positions.

Important land decision aid to settler claims

The note from land attorney W. D. Harlan in Washington D C states that a settler’s good faith settlement claim is not impeached by absences from the land to earn money for family support and to purchase the land.
